WELCOME TO MUMBAI

As your plane came in to land at the Chhatarpati Shivaji Internatonal Airport you got an idea of the sprawl of this city - the most populous city in India with over 17 million people living here.

Once you get off the plane you follow the instructions to get to immigration. As everyone will be going there, it will not be hard to find.  Hopefully you have filled out the landing form before disembarking and have that and yor passport (with the visa stamped in it) in your hand. This generally does not take long. There are separate lines for Indians and International visitors. You will probably be in he shorter line of internationals.

Once you have your passport stamped for arrival and have the form reporting if you have any dutiable  materials (which you probably do not) , you are free to claim your baggage.  There are two exits . One for those who have nothing to declare, and the other for those who do.

 If you have been met, you re fine. If your hotel has sent someone to receive you they will be standing on either side of the pathway you will be coming down, so look for your name. Once you have found it, go with the person sent to receive you. They should have their own vehicle and know where it is located. If neither of these is true, go to the PREPAID TAXI booth.  Information for this is given in the blog "COME! Visit India ".

This is where you may be swamped by people trying to carry your baggage, or get you a taxi .  DO NOT go with them. They will want to charge exhorbitant and illegal amounts. If they continue to pester, report to the nearest airport official. Find the vehicle sent for or assigned to you, and you are on your way to your vsit to Mumbai.
